Overview
SYATEK 32CHQF25120 is a large probe thousand cents (0-25x120mm) large deep throat measurement tool. Its Measurement range is 0~ 25mm, Measurement accuracy can reach ≤ +/- 0.005mm, Graduation is 0.001mm, powered by LR44 button battery, the probe is designed with upper and lower round heads, and is equipped with 120mm deep throat structure. The product adopts drop-proof plastic box Encasement.

Principle
Measured values are read on the scale by a mechanical Micrometer that converts the linear displacement of the rod into the angular displacement of the sleeve through a precision threaded pair. Its large deep throat construction allows the probe to penetrate deep into the workpiece for measurement.

Steps
1. Clean the measurement surface and the surface of the workpiece to be tested.
2. Release the locking device, and the swirl/spin differential cylinder makes the probe spacing slightly larger than the measured size.
3. Place the probe on the measured area and gently swirl/spin the force measuring device until it makes a "click" sound.
4. Lock the micrometer screw, read the scale value on the main ruler and the differential cylinder, and add it to get the measurement result.
5. After use, separate the probe a little, wipe it clean and store it in the box.
Notice
• Check whether the zero position is accurate before use and calibrate if necessary.
• When measuring, keep the probe perpendicular to the measured surface and apply a constant force.
• Avoid drops or impacts to prevent impact on Measurement accuracy.
• When not in use for a long time, please remove the battery.
Do not use and store in environments with excessive dust, corrosion gases or strong magnetic fields.
• When reading, the line of sight should be perpendicular to the scale line to avoid parallax.
